body {
  margin: 0px;
  background: url(images/back.gif) repeat-x;
}

h1 {
  margin: 20px 0px 0px 5px;
  float: left;
}

h2,h3 {
  margin: 0px;
}

ul {
  margin: 0px;
  list-style: none;
}

p {
  margin: 0px;
  font-size: 0.8em;
  color: #333333;
  line-height: 1.5em;
}

.red {
  color: #FF9900;
}

#continer {
  width: 714px;
  margin-right: auto;
  margin-left: auto;
  padding-left: 2px;
}

#continer #head {
  background: url(images/head_back.gif) no-repeat;
  width: 710px;
  height: 135px;
  float: left;
}
.head_btnwaku {
  padding-right: 3px;
  float: right;
  width: 500px;
}
.head_btn {
  float: right;
  padding-top: 13px;
}
#continer #body {
  width: 708px;
  background: url(images/body_back.gif) repeat-y;
  padding-left: 4px;
  float: left;
  padding-bottom: 20px;
}
.access_box {
  padding-top: 80px;
}

.access {
  float: left;
  padding-left: 20px;
}
.blog_btn {
  float: right;
  padding-right: 20px;
  padding-top: 20px;
}

.titl {
  padding-top: 25px;
  padding-bottom: 30px;
}

.box {
  float: left;
  padding: 25px 10px 60px 25px;
}

.box2 {
  float: left;
  padding-top: 25px;
  padding-bottom: 10px;
  width: 685px;
  padding-left: 10px;
}

.box3 {
  float: left;
  padding-left: 25px;
  width: 500px;
  height: 40px;
}

.box4 {
  float: left;
  padding: 25px 10px 20px 25px;
}

.box5 {
  float: left;
  padding-right: 10px;
  padding-bottom: 20px;
  padding-left: 25px;
}

.txt_box {
  float: left;
  width: 490px;
  padding-right: 10px;
}

.txt_box2 {
  float: right;
  width: 490px;
  padding-top: 40px;
  background: url(images/rinen_06.gif) no-repeat;
  padding-left: 10px;
  padding-right: 20px;
}

.txt_box3 {
  float: left;
  width: 550px;
  padding-right: 10px;
}

.midashi {
  float: left;
  width: 550px;
  padding-right: 10px;
  padding-bottom: 15px;
}

.imgbox {
  width: 655px;
  padding-top: 10px;
  clear: left;
}
.img_left {
  float: left;
}

.img_light {
  float: right;
  padding-right: 15px;
}

.idea_line {
  float: right;
  padding-right: 20px;
  padding-top: 10px;
}

.idea_line2 {
  float: right;
  padding-right: 20px;
  padding-top: 35px;
}

.table {
  float: left;
  width: 500px;
  padding-right: 10px;
  font-size: 0.8em;
  line-height: 1.5em;
  color: #333333;
}

.tr1 {
  width: 80px;
  padding-top: 5px;
  padding-bottom: 5px;
}

.tr3 {
  width: 440px;
  padding-top: 5px;
  padding-bottom: 5px;
}

#continer #foter {
  clear: both;
  background: url(images/foter_back.gif) no-repeat;
  height: 62px;
  width: 710px;
  padding-left: 4px;
}

.copy {
  width: 703px;
  border-top: 1px solid #666666;
  padding-top: 5px;
}

.page_top {
  float: right;
  padding-right: 5px;
  padding-top: 15px;
}

.box6 {
  float: left;
  padding: 25px 10px 20px 25px;
  width: 665px;
}

.img_left2 {
  float: left;
  padding-right: 15px;
}

.imgbox2 {
  width: 500px;
  padding-top: 10px;
  float: left;
}

.imgbox3 {
  float: right;
  width: 200px;
  padding-right: 25px;
}

.txt_box4 {
  width: 300px;
  padding-right: 10px;
  float: left;
}
